The Bobby Fuller Four

About

Popular mid-1960s American rock&roll band formed in 1962 in El Paso, Texas and were active until 1966. They released several records on the Hollywwod-based Mustang Records label, most notably "I Fought The Law". After Bobby Fuller died the remaining members regrouped as The Randy Fuller Four but only lasted short time. Members included: Bobby Fuller Randy Fuller - Bass and rhythm guitar Jim Reese Dalton Powell DeWayne Quirico - Drums
